WebA 60 percent keyboard has around 58 to 68 keys depending on the different layouts. It has only 15 units and 5 rows. Although it has a thin frame, the exact numbers of keys differ between the designs. For instance, ANSI-derived layout like the KBC Poker has 61 keys. A Filco Minila ISO has 68 keys, while HHKB has around 60 keys. WebHere are 10 things about the piano that everyone should know! 1. How many keys on a piano keyboard? The standard piano has 88 keys: 52 white keys and 36 blacks keys. Keyboards can have between 25 and 88, with many clocking in at 61. Fun fact: The Imperial Bösendorfer, a specialty grand piano built by the Bösendorfer company, has …

Web31 dec. 2024 · A 61-key middle piano typically has five octaves, from C2 (lowest note) to C7 (highest note). Here, the numbers 2 and 7 represent the 2nd and 7th C's on an 88-keys full-size keyboard. Usually, a 61- key piano or keyboard starts with the Middle C, a basic foundation note.
